Cycling: New high-speed race to thrill fans at OCBC Cycle

A NEW high-speed, spectator-friendly race will headline the latest edition of the OCBC Cycle showpiece on Aug 29-30 at the Sports Hub.

The Speedway Club Championship and SEA Championship races will see teams of four cyclists ride a total of 10 laps in pairs around a fast 1km course. The first two cyclists will ride five laps before the second pair finish off the remaining laps.

The Club category will involve 15 local cycling outfits, while the SEA edition comprises teams from across the region battling for the top cash prize of $6,000.
